Output 73d5c8a883a92ca862b63e7981a51d4d7349c92909ee1568882607070e1e129f:0

value
630669
script pubkey
OP_0 OP_PUSHBYTES_20 e804835e621d1bb340a5bdafc01419f8edd67375
address
bc1qaqzgxhnzr5dmxs99hkhuq9qelrkavum4vtdvh2
transaction
73d5c8a883a92ca862b63e7981a51d4d7349c92909ee1568882607070e1e129f
spent
true